TD accuses HSE of ‘wild allegations’



A west of Ireland TD is hitting out at the HSE today for comments accusing families of leaving loved ones in hospital to protect their inheritance.

Today’s Irish Times claims that families are leaving their elderly relatives in hospital beds rather than sending them to a nursing home – to protect their inheritance.

Under the Fair Deal scheme – a patients assets are used to fund a nursing home place.

Independent TD Michael Fitzmaurice says the comments by a HSE official are ‘wild allegations’ targeted at the farming community in particular.

He says has accused the organisation of trying to divert attention from the real issue here which he says is the lack of adequate homecare packages:
